摘要
Magnetic properties and magnetocaloric effects (MCEs) of the Dy3Co compound are studied. Two successive magnetic transitions: the antiferromagnetic (AFM)-to-AFM transition at TAF=29 K and the AFM-to-paramagnetic (PM) transition with increasing temperature at the Néel temperature TN=44 K are observed. Dy3Co undergoes a field-induced metamagnetic transition from the AFM to the ferromagnetic (FM) state below TN, giving rise to a large MCE. The maximal value of magnetic entropy change ΔSm is −13.9 J/kg K with a refrigerant capacity (RC) of 498 J/kg around TN for a field change of 0–5 T. A sign change of MCE in Dy3Co with magnetic field and temperature is observed near the critical field where the metamagnetic transition occurs.
